The Chargers were led by Haddy Baune with 19 points and Kylee Dingwall with 15. Baune and Dingwall hit 4 and 3 three-pointers, respectively, as Brandon-Evansville had 10 3’s as a team.
“Girls played a complete game tonight,” said Brandon-Evansville Head Coach Stephen Schrieber. “Really strong defense and confident offense. The seniors brought the extra energy we needed on their senior night.”
Abbigail Ruckheim led Parkers Prairie with 13 points and Ellie Koep was also in double figures with 10 points. Avery Benzinger added 9 points and Kad Wehking chipped in with 8.
The Chargers (3-9) play at Hillcrest Monday night, host Long Prairie-Grey Eagle on Tuesday and travel to Browerville next Thursday.
Parkers Prairie (6-8) will host Wheaton/Herman-Norcross on Thursday and play at Battle Lake on Saturday.
